- Update to v7.0.0. For full release notese, see:
* https://wiki.qemu.org/ChangeLog/7.0
Be sure to also check the following pages:
* https://qemu-project.gitlab.io/qemu/about/removed-features.html
* https://qemu-project.gitlab.io/qemu/about/deprecated.html
Some notable changes:
* [ARM] The virt board has gained a new control knob to disable passing a RNG seed in the DTB (dtb-kaslr-seed)
* [ARM] The AST2600 SoC now supports a dummy version of the i3c device
* [ARM] The virt board can now run guests with KVM on hosts with restricted IPA ranges
* [ARM] The virt board now supports virtio-mem-pci
* [ARM] The virt board now supports specifying the guest CPU topology
* [ARM] On the virt board, we now enable PAuth when using KVM or hvf and the host CPU supports it
* [RISC-V] Add support for ratified 1.0 Vector extension
* [RISC-V] Support for the Zve64f and Zve32f extensions
* [RISC-V] Drop support for draft 0.7.1 Vector extension
* [RISC-V] Support Zfhmin and Zfh extensions
* [RISC-V] RISC-V KVM support
* [RISC-V] Mark Hypervisor extension as non experimental
* [RISC-V] Enable Hypervisor extension by default
* [x86] Support for Intel AMX.
* [PCI/PCIe] Q35: fix PCIe device becoming disabled after migration when ACPI based PCI hotplug is used (6b0969f1ec)
* [PCI/PCIe] initial bits of SR/IOV support (250346169)
* [PCI/PCIe] arm/virt: fixed PXB interrupt routing (e609301b45)
* [PCI/PCIe] arm/virt: support for virtio-mem-pci (b1b87327a9)
* [virtiofs] Fix for CVE-2022-0358 - behaviour with supplementary groups and SGID directories
* [virtiofs] Improved security label support
* [virtiofs] The virtiofsd in qemu is now starting to be deprecated; please start using and contributing to Rust virtiofsd
